About the Position:

The Chief of Staff provides high-level strategic support to the President. This includes serving as a principal advisor on policy development and strategies to accomplish the priorities, goals, and objectives of the California State University, University, and President. The Chief of Staff serves as a key member of the President's leadership team, providing insight and support and collaborating with division leadership to identify and shape strategic priorities. The Chief of Staff monitors and ensures effective resolution of projects and ensures that the President is optimally prepared and briefed on current and emerging matters at the University. The Chief of Staff works in close collaboration with division leaders and represents the President to internal and external constituencies. The Chief of Staff contributes to operational efficiency, quality customer service, and effectiveness within the Office of the President. The role requires a proactive, strategic thinker with an eye toward excellence and a high standard of ethics, discretion, and confidentiality in dealing with internal and external constituencies and stakeholders.
